Abstract

Steganography is the art of concealing the fact that communication is taking place by enclosing data in other data. There are a variety of carrier file types available, but digital photos are the most popular due to their prevalence on the Internet. There are numerous steganographic ways for hiding secret information in pictures. Some are more complex than others, and each has its own set of advantages and disadvantages. The steganography method used for different applications has varied needs. Some applications, For example, some situations may necessitate complete invisibility of the secret information, whereas others may necessitate the concealment of a larger secret message. This study aims to provide an overview of image steganography, including its applications and methodologies. It also tries to figure out what makes a good steganographic algorithm and briefly considers which steganographic techniques are better for various purposes.
